沼肥与化肥配施对东北不同株型玉米叶片光合特性及产量的影响

为探究沼肥与化肥不同比例配施对2种不同株型春玉米光合参数及产量的影响。以平展型玉米‘丰禾1号’和紧凑型玉米‘郑单958’为试验材料,设置5个不同沼肥与化肥配施处理,采用大田小区试验,研究其对不同株型玉米叶绿素荧光参数、叶面积指数、SPAD值及产量的影响。结果表明,沼肥化肥配施处理后,2种株型玉米的光系统Ⅱ反应中心(PSⅡ)最大光化学量子产量(Fv/Fm)及PSⅡ潜在活性(Fv/F0)升高,初始荧光(F0)值下降,叶面积指数和SPAD值上升,且变化幅度均为80%沼肥与20%化肥配施处理最大。与‘丰禾1号’相比,沼肥化肥配施处理对紧凑型玉米‘郑单958’的作用效果更为明显,显著增加其PSⅡ内部光合转换效率、潜在活性和叶片光合面积,并延长其光合作用时间。产量构成因素表现为80%沼肥与20%化肥配施处理的2个品种穗长、穗粗、百粒质量显著增加。‘丰禾1号’和‘郑单958’在合理的沼肥与化肥配施处理下,产量分别达到9 367.82kg/hm2和11 145.39kg/hm2,对比单施化肥处理分别增产29.56%和34.96%。 In order to explore the effects of different rates of biogas fertilizer and chemical fertilizers on the photosynthetic parameters and yield of two different spring maize varieties.
